    have been looking around the site for a solution to the problem my son's car has recently developed and found some answers but need some extra help.
    The car has the Pektron system, we have 2 fobs which were working ok, recently the fobs stopped unlocking and locking the doors but they still turn off the immobiliser so the car can be started and driven. I checked the fuse under the bonnet and it had blown so changed it and the key fobs started working again temporarily but now they have stopped again (fuse ok)?
    When using the key to unlock the car the central locking doesn't work either and the passenger door is locked shut?
    I understand that this could be a relay fault? But don't understand why the key won't unlock all the doors and also why the system blew a fuse, could it have anything to do with the door locks? We have checked the common faults that we found on the site ie boot wiring but everything appears ok.

    Update

    After reading the various threads about this issue we looked again at the wiring in the tailgate and found that it was in a right state so we re-joined and repaired all the damage. We removed the module under the glove box and found that the board was burn out so we assumed that this is not repairable. Luckily we found a local breaker who had the correct parts for the car, after fitting, the car now unlocks as it should and everything works perfectly.
    Would like to thank the forum for help with this matter and all the advise we were given, not 100% sure if the original module is repairable but may send it off to Remobilise, see if he can sort it.
